When packing for a holiday, the key is to choose versatile pieces that suit your destination, planned activities, and the climate. Here's a breakdown of clothing essentials and considerations:

1. Destination & Climate:

  • Tropical/Beach Holiday: Think light, breathable fabrics like cotton, linen, and rayon.For Women: Sundresses, maxi dresses,shorts, skirts, swimwear (bikinis,one-pieces, tankinis), cover-ups (kaftans,sarongs), light tops and t-shirts,sandals, flip-flops, a https://amzn.to/3JP5uNR.For Men: Swim shorts, light t-shirts,linen shirts, shorts, casual trousers,sandals, flip-flops, a baseball cap orsun hat.
  • City Break/Cultural Holiday: You'll need comfortable walking shoes and outfits that are suitable for exploring and potentially visiting religious sites (which may require more modest attire).For Women: Comfortable walking shoes orstylish trainers, versatile trousers orjeans, skirts, comfortable dresses,blouses and t-shirts, a light jacket orcardigan for cooler evenings, a scarf(can be used for warmth or modesty).For Men: Comfortable walking shoes,chinos or smart shorts, t-shirts,button-down shirts, a light jacket orhoodie.
  • Adventure/Hiking Holiday: Focus on practical, durable, and comfortable clothing.For Everyone: Moisture-wickingbase layers, hiking trousers or shorts,sturdy walking boots or trainers,waterproof and windproof jacket, fleeceor warm mid-layer, comfortable socks.
  • Cold Weather Holiday: Layering is crucial.For Everyone: Thermalbase layers, warm jumpers/sweaters,fleece or down jacket, waterproof andwindproof outer layer, warm trousers,waterproof boots, hats, gloves, scarves.

2. Key Wardrobe Staples (Adaptable to most holidays):

  • Versatile Tops: T-shirts, blouses, and shirts that can be dressed up or down.
  • Bottoms: Comfortable shorts, skirts, trousers (e.g., chinos, linen pants, jeans depending on destination).
  • Dresses/Jumpsuits: Easy to wear for various occasions, from casual to slightly more dressed up.
  • Swimwear & Cover-ups: Even if you don't plan on swimming, a cover-up can be useful for beach days or as a light layer.
  • Outerwear: A light jacket, cardigan, or hoodie for cooler evenings or air-conditioned environments.
  • Footwear: Comfortable walking shoes are essential! Add sandals, flip-flops, or smarter shoes as needed.
  • Accessories:Sun Protection: Sunglasses, hats (wide-brimmed for sun, beanie for cold).Bags: A day bag or backpack for essentials, a smaller clutch or crossbody bag for evenings.Scarf/Pashmina: Can add warmth, style, or modesty.

3. Packing Tips:

  • Roll your clothes: This can save space and minimize wrinkles.
  • Choose a color palette: Sticking to a few complementary colors makes it easier to mix and match outfits.
  • Check the weather forecast: Right before you pack, check the forecast for your destination to make any last-minute adjustments.
  • Consider laundry facilities: If you'll have access to laundry, you can pack fewer items.
  • Pack essentials in your carry-on: Include a change of clothes, medication, and important documents.



Clothing for party

1. What kind of party is it?

  • Formal/Black Tie: Think elegant dresses, suits, or tuxedos.
  • Cocktail Party: Dressier than casual, but not as formal as black tie. Think cocktail dresses, stylish separates, or smart suits.
  • Casual Gathering/House Party: Comfortable but still presentable. Jeans, nice tops, casual dresses, or chinos work well.
  • Themed Party: What's the theme? (e.g., 80s, tropical, masquerade)
  • Outdoor Party: Consider the weather and if you'll be standing/walking a lot.
  • Club/Night Out: Trendy, stylish, and potentially a bit bolder.

2. What's the dress code (if any)?

  • Is there a specific dress code mentioned on the invitation?

3. What's the weather like where you are?
